What is an Extractor Cooker Hood?
An extractor cooker hood, likewise referred to as a range hood, is a kitchen device designed to siphon air-borne grease, smoke, odors, and steam far from the cooking area. By doing so, it helps preserve air quality, enhances comfort, and avoids grease from choosing kitchen surface areas.
How Does it Work?
The [Oven Extractor Fan](https://git.qingbs.com/chimney-cooker-hood5085) hood runs utilizing a combination of fans and filters. The fan pulls in cooking fumes and particles, while the filters get rid of grease and other pollutants. The cleansed air can then be vented outside or recirculated back into the kitchen, depending on the type of hood used.

When choosing an extractor [Cooker Extractor Fans](http://159.75.131.235:3001/kitchen-cooker-hoods1314) hood, it's vital to evaluate numerous crucial functions to guarantee it meets your requirements. Below is a list of vital attributes:

Suction Power (CFM): Measured in cubic feet per minute (CFM), this indication specifies how much air the hood can move. Consider your cooking design and frequency to determine the needed CFM.

Noise Level (Son): Assess the sound level measured in sones; lower sone rankings suggest quieter operation.

Filter Type: Choose in between mesh, baffle, and charcoal filters according to upkeep choice. Fit together filters are simple to tidy, baffle filters record bigger particles, and charcoal filters are perfect for recirculating hoods.

Ventilation Type: Ensure compatibility with your home's structure-- is external venting offered or will you count on recirculation?

Size: The hood ought to be at least as wide as your cooktop to catch all emitted smoke and odors successfully.

Lighting: Integrated lights improve exposure throughout cooking, including both functionality and atmosphere to your kitchen area.

Style: Opt for a design that matches your kitchen looks-- whether modern, timeless, or minimalist.

Maintenance Tips for Extractor Cooker Hoods
To optimize the life and effectiveness of your extractor hood, follow these upkeep standards:

Regular Cleaning: Clean the filters (ideally every month) and the exterior surfaces frequently with warm soapy water; use a degreaser for stubborn grease.

Examine the Fan: Periodically check the fan housing for dust and grease accumulation, and clean as needed.

Change Filters: Change or clean permanent filters as shown by the maker. Charcoal filters in recirculating hoods usually require replacement every 6-12 months.

Examine the Ductwork: Ensure there is no blockage in the venting duct; clear any obstructions to maintain optimal air flow.

Examine for Damage: Regularly assess the hood for wear and tear. Any harmed parts ought to be resolved instantly to avoid more issues.
Often Asked Questions (FAQ)1. How do I select the ideal size extractor cooker hood for my kitchen?
The hood must be at least as large as your cooking area. Additionally, determine the height from your stove to the ceiling and make sure the hood fits comfortably within that space.
2. Can I set up an extractor cooker hood myself?
Installation can be intricate, especially for ducted hoods. While some property owners may choose to do it themselves, seeking advice from a professional is advised for ideal performance and compliance with building codes.
3. How frequently should I clean my extractor cooker hood?
It's a good idea to tidy filters monthly and the outside surface areas weekly. Nevertheless, the frequency may vary based on cooking routines.
4. What is the difference between ducted and recirculating hoods?
Ducted hoods vent air outside, while recirculating hoods filter and return air into the kitchen. Ducted hoods are typically more reliable at removing toxins.
5. Are extractor cooker hoods loud?
The noise level can vary by model and brand name. Many modern designs are designed with quieter operation in mind. Check the sone rating to comprehend the expected sound level.
